Avatar Is Fastest Movie Ever To Reach A Billion Worldwide

While a lot of us were spending time away from our computers to celebrate the New Year, something phenomenal has been happening. Avatar has been making money at a rate pretty much no one has seen since Titanic, and today, 17 days after its release, has surpassed $1 billion at the worldwide box office, the fastest any film has ever reached that mark.

Avatar is now the fourth-highest grossing movie worldwide of all time, and having made $68 million domestically over the weekend, boasts the best-ever domestic third weekend, well ahead of previous record holder Spider-Man. Plenty more records are likely to fall: Avatar is just $50 million behind 2009's highest grosser Transformers: Revenge of the Fallen and will doubtlessly pass that film soon. There's plenty of reason to believe that it could surpass The Dark Knight's $533.3 million domestic haul, making it the second-highest grossing movie of all time domestically... behind only Titanic.

For fans of the movie, like myself, this is amazing news, proof that exciting and innovative filmmaking can still succeed, and an original story can still bring in audiences accustomed to movies based on superheroes and toys. THR has a round-up of Avatar's current box office success, including the next domestic box office record to surpass-- Star Wars's $461 million (adjusted for inflation). That might just be the next stepping stone on the way toward challenging Titanic, and making Cameron the undisputed king of the world.
